BIGBANG Unveils More Concept Photos for “Alive”

On February 29, BIGBANG revealed additional concept photos from their latest album, “Alive.” The photos have a somewhat abstract concept to it, following the same mask-themed photos we’ve seen in earlier pictures. The most stunning photos are perhaps G-Dragon’s picture with him strangled in chains, wearing what looks like a Chosun-era royal family hat, and Taeyang’s topless photo with him clad in tattoos.

BIGBANG T.O.P’s Witty Answer to Idol Groups Five Year Life Span

BIGBANG T.O.P shared his opinion regarding the life span of Idol groups. On the February 26 episode of MBC "Section TV Entertainment Relay," the topic of the time left before idol groups break up was brought up. BIGBANG answered questions about what were their feelings now that they passed the expiration date of typical idol groups which is usually around five years. The reporter asked, "You passed the five year life span of most idol groups. How do you feel about it?" Member T.O.P chose to answer the question. He replied, "[Even though we passed the five year mark] it still could happen."

Big Bang’s "Boxing" Photoshoot for "Vogue Korea"

The photos from Big Bang’s photoshoot with fashion magazine “Vogue Korea” were revealed. The interesting part about this photoshoot is the concept, which was “boxers.” The photoshoot received its inspiration from the film “Rocky.” It was a mixture of Big Bang’s unique styles and boxing champions. Each member of Big Bang also had their own concept. Daesung was the “Champion,” Seungri the “contender,” T.O.P. was a ‘Round Boy,” G-Dragon and Taeyang were both stylish trainees.
